"The Global Aluminum Extruded Products Market was valued at USD 40.9 billion in 2025 and is projected to reach USD 74.75 billion by 2034, growing at a CAGR of 6.93%."

The aluminum extruded products market plays a pivotal role in supporting global infrastructure, transportation, industrial, and consumer goods applications. These products are formed by shaping aluminum through a die to produce profiles with specific cross-sections, offering high strength-to-weight ratios, corrosion resistance, and excellent recyclability. The market is witnessing steady growth as industries transition toward lightweight and sustainable materials to meet environmental standards and energy efficiency targets. Key demand drivers include the automotive and aerospace sectors, which leverage extruded aluminum for structural, engine, and chassis components. Additionally, construction and building industries increasingly adopt extruded profiles for window frames, curtain walls, and support structures due to their durability and aesthetic versatility. The ongoing push for carbon footprint reduction and circular economy integration continues to elevate aluminum's appeal as a preferred material across multiple sectors.

Technological advancements in extrusion processes, alloy development, and surface finishing are enhancing the performance and design flexibility of aluminum extruded products. Manufacturers are investing in precision engineering, automation, and new die technologies to cater to complex geometries and tighter tolerances required in high-performance applications. Regional markets such as Asia Pacific dominate production and consumption due to robust manufacturing bases, infrastructure development, and expanding transportation networks. Meanwhile, North America and Europe are driving innovation through automotive electrification and green construction initiatives. Emerging trends such as modular building systems, battery enclosures for EVs, and 3D extrusion printing are opening new avenues for product integration. Sustainability initiatives are also pushing for greater scrap recycling, closed-loop supply chains, and energy-efficient extrusion practices, aligning the market with long-term environmental and regulatory goals.

Recent Industry Developments

  • June 2024: Hydro Extrusion North America published detailed Environmental Product Declarations (EPDs) for numerous extrusion product configurations, revealing their processes deliver significantly lower CO₂ emissions than the regional average and reinforcing their commitment to transparency and sustainability in extrusion manufacturing.
  • October 2024: Atomic13, a joint venture commercializing a PNNL-developed technology, began scaling up the low‑carbon “ShAPE” extrusion method that utilizes 100% post‑consumer scrap aluminum—offering industrial-grade extrusions with up to 90% lower carbon footprint and exemplifying next‑generation sustainable production.
  • April 2025: At the AICE 2025 Aluminum Industry Conference, analysts highlighted that while demand for construction-related extrusions in China is expected to soften, industrial extrusions—especially those for renewable energy, EVs, and machinery—are poised for strong growth as companies shift focus to high-value, emerging applications.

Ground Calcium Carbonate Market Overview Ground calcium carbonate commonly referred to as GCC is finely ground limestone or marble, a calcium carbonate material having the chemical formula, CaCO3. GCC accounts for more than 80% of the Calcium carbonate market that is available in Ground Calcium Carbonate (GCC) and Precipitated Calcium Carbonate (PCC) forms. GCC is produced by mechanical grinding of the raw material, limestone, and then classified to the desired size without involving any chemical change in the process. In a magnified view, the distribution of particle sizes in a GCC is much broader than for a PCC of the same size, implying that there are many more large particles and many more small particles than in a PCC. The size of the largest of the particles (the ""top size"") is much greater for a GCC than for a PCC, thus making GCC a less refined version of Calcium carbonate. GCC is widely used as an industrial mineral is differentiated by three primary attributes - particle size, color and chemical purity. The mineral finds application in various industries based on its quality and suitability of use. Market Challenges Environmental hazards of limestone mining: Limestone mining can disturb groundwater conditions. Limestone deposits frequently arise in association with karst, a landscape where limestone gradually dissolves underground. The deposits result in caves, sinkholes, and areas of rock ruptures that create underground drainage areas. Mining in karst can disturb natural aquifers and alter the flow of the underground water. Excavating operations often remove ground water to expose the mining site; this can decrease the level of the water table and alter water flows through rock formations. Streams and rivers can be changed when mines pump excess water from a limestone quarry into natural downstream channels. This increases the danger of flooding and any pollutants or alterations in water quality disturb the surface water. HVAF Coating Materials Market Analysis and Outlook Report: Industry Size, Share, Growth Trends, and Forecast (2025-2034)

High Velocity Air Fuel (HVAF) coating materials are emerging as a preferred solution in industries requiring durable surface treatments for critical components. These materials are applied using HVAF thermal spray technology, which combines high particle velocity with lower flame temperatures, resulting in dense, hard coatings with minimal oxidation. Commonly used in aerospace, oil & gas, energy, and manufacturing, HVAF coatings extend component life, reduce downtime, and offer exceptional corrosion and wear resistance. Key materials include tungsten carbide, chromium carbide, and various metal alloys, each selected based on the application’s environmental demands. The growing focus on improving operational efficiency and reducing maintenance costs in high-value equipment is driving the adoption of HVAF coating systems. With regulatory pressure increasing on sustainability and lifecycle performance, HVAF coatings are positioned as an environmentally responsible alternative to hard chrome and other toxic legacy coatings. In 2024, the HVAF coating materials market saw increased traction across aerospace and power generation sectors. OEMs and MRO providers expanded the use of HVAF coatings for turbine blades, landing gear components, and pump housings due to their excellent adhesion, thermal resistance, and wear properties. Companies introduced new hybrid HVAF-HVOF systems to offer greater flexibility in coating operations. Additionally, material suppliers focused on developing finer carbide powders and custom alloy blends to meet application-specific demands. Environmental compliance also took center stage as more end-users moved away from hard chrome due to REACH regulations in Europe and similar policies in North America. Contract coating service providers upgraded their HVAF spray booths with automation and real-time quality monitoring to improve throughput and consistency. Several collaborative R&D projects between coating equipment manufacturers and academic institutions also resulted in prototype materials with improved microstructure and bond strength.
